Using JDK1.4 b73, and Forte 3.0 build #010727 1. Mount CVS commandline filesystem 2. Try to execute checkout (or checkout module list) Command output: --------------- Exec string: cmd /X /C "cd /D \"D:\Arena\testcvs2\"&& \"cvs\" -d \":pserver:mg116726@fortecvs:/forte4j\" checkout -s " Std error: 'cd" "' is not recognized as an internal or external command, operable program or batch file. This could be a bug in JDK 1.4 - under JDK1.4 it's impossible to execute e.g. this line of code (under 1.3 it works OK): Runtime.getRuntime().exec("cmd /X /C \" cd /D \"D:\\Arena\\testok\" \" "); The process ends up with java.lang.IllegalArgumentException: ": unmatched quotes.
It's probably a bug of JDK, because I was not able to find a way how to specify an execution string, that would work on Windows NT in JDK 1.4.0 beta 73. I've filled a bug for that on JDK (#4485848).
Resolving as invalid, because this is not a bug in NetBeans product. It was caused by a bug in JDK (#4485848).

I am verifying this bug as INVALID. This is really bug of JDK 1.4 and it is already fixed in Beta 3 release. Unfortunately no command-line module of NetBeans IDE can work with Beta 2 (b77) of JDK 1.4 release.
